Understanding Industrial UPS Systems

Uninterruptible Power Supplies are critical components that protect sensitive equipment from power disruptions. They provide backup power during outages, ensuring that vital operations remain unaffected. However, with a variety of models available in the 300-1200kVA range, it’s essential to understand the features and benefits associated with your choices.

Capacity vs. Efficiency: What’s the Difference?

Capacity refers to the amount of power a UPS can supply. For instance, a UPS with a capacity of 600kVA can handle a load of up to 600 kilovolt-amperes sustainably. Conversely, efficiency indicates how well a UPS converts incoming power into usable power for connected equipment. Higher efficiency means less energy wasted in the form of heat, thus reducing operational costs over time.

Prioritizing Your Operational Needs

Deciding whether to focus on capacity or efficiency hinges on your specific operational requirements.

When to Prioritize Capacity

  1. High Load Demands: If your facility has substantial power requirements, opting for a UPS with higher capacity might be necessary to accommodate peak load scenarios.
  2. Growth Considerations: If your business plans to expand its operations, selecting a system with greater capability can prevent the need for immediate upgrades.
  3. Critical Applications: Industries like healthcare and data centers rely on consistently high power supply. In these cases, capacity must not be compromised.

When to Focus on Efficiency

  1. Cost Savings: Higher efficiency ratings significantly enhance energy savings. By reducing electricity costs, businesses can see a substantial return on investment over time.
  2. Environmental Impact: With sustainability becoming a key focus for many companies, selecting an efficient UPS contributes to reducing your overall carbon footprint.
  3. Lower Heat Generation: An efficient UPS typically produces less heat, allowing for reduced cooling requirements and lower HVAC costs.

Balancing Capacity and Efficiency

While it may seem intuitive to choose between capacity and efficiency, the most effective approach often involves striking a balance between the two.

Key Considerations

  • Load Profiling: Before making a purchase, analyze your facility's power requirements over time. Load profiling will help you understand your peak and average loads, assisting you in making an informed decision.

  • Scalability Options: Look for UPS systems that offer scalability features. This allows you to expand capacity when needed, without sacrificing efficiency.

  • Total Cost of Ownership (TCO): Consider not just the initial purchase cost but the entire lifetime cost of the UPS, including maintenance, energy consumption, and disposal. A seemingly cheaper option may lead to higher operational costs in the long run.
